Full Time Position Information The University of Texas at San Antonio (UT San Antonio) is a nationally recognized, top-tier public research university that unites the power of higher education, biomedical discovery and healthcare within one visionary institution. As the third-largest research university in Texas and a Carnegie R1-designated institution, UT San Antonio is a model of access and excellence — advancing knowledge, social mobility and public health across South Texas and beyond. UT San Antonio serves approximately 42,000 students in 320 academic programs spanning science, engineering, medicine, health, liberal arts, AI, cybersecurity, business, education and more. With 17,000 faculty and staff, UT San Antonio has also been recognized as a Top Employer in Texas by Forbes Magazine. Job Details Job Summary The Enrollment Counselor is part of a team responsible for the overall operation and management of recruitment and enrollment activity for online students (i.e., marketing, advising, admissions, registrar, college, fiscal, etc.). Enrollment Counselors strive to provide each online student with a welcoming experience that assists in building their connection to the university and establishing their identity as a member of the Roadrunner Family. The Enrollment Counselor will provide logistical and personnel support for the enrollment of online undergraduate students. Core Responsibilities Executes effective pipeline management of around 175-200 students following a prescribed call, text, and email plan. Navigates UT San Antonio's online enrollment process and qualifying features. Advises prospective students on the requirements and the procedures for the admissions process via telephone, email, and text. Informs and counsels students about services available and assesses their student needs. Effectively navigates through and maintains UT San Antonio online customer relationship management system (Salesforce) and automated phone system (dialer). Aids and support to new hires via shadowing. Schedules workflow to ensure accurate phone coverage. Monitors priority of calls and shifts escalated calls to assure resolution to problems. Makes recommendations to management to improve efficiency and effectiveness. Participates in weekly meetings with the Manager of Online Enrollment and/or Assistant Director of Online Enrollment to identify lead quality, tech issues, etc. Participates in weekly coaching sessions with the Coach/Manager to assess skills. Performs other duties as assigned. Required Qualifications Bachelor's Degree in a related field. One (1) year of related work experience.
